Kennedy Smith stepped into the void left by injured star JuJu Watkins, scoring 19 points to help USC hold off Kansas State 67-61 in the Sweet 16 of the women’s NCAA Tournament on Saturday.

USC women’s basketball superstar JuJu Watkins was all smiles after the Trojans’ 67-61 Sweet 16 victory over Kansas State. It has been an emotional week for one of this sports’ brightest stars. Watkins tore her ACL in the second round against Mississippi State and has a long road to recovery ahead of her.
Playing without JuJu Watkins, USC leans on big performances from Kennedy Smith and Avery Howell to defeat Kansas State 67-61 in the Sweet 16 of the NCAA tournament.
